You can save up to 15% on over 100,000 hotels
Become a member for free
Become a member for free and save up to 15% on thousands of properties with our member prices.
Explore over 100,000 properties across the UK with our easy-to-use filters and find your perfect stay.
We compare thousands of deals in seconds to provide you the best price every time.
Access a range of fully refundable and pay on arrival properties for complete flexibility.
You can save up to 15% on over 100,000 hotels
Become a member for free
Elba Island, a gem in the Mediterranean, is a captivating travel destination located in Tuscany, Italy. Known for its stunning landscapes and rich history, Elba is the largest island in the Tuscan Archipelago and offers a unique blend of natural beauty and cultural heritage. Visitors can explore the island's seven charming municipalities, each offering distinct experiences. Portoferraio, the island's principal town, is a popular choice for its vibrant atmosphere and historical significance, being the site of Napoleon's first exile.
For those seeking picturesque beaches and tranquil settings, Campo nell'Elba and Capoliveri are ideal neighborhoods to stay in. Elba's top attractions include the majestic Arcipelago Toscano National Park, the historic Villa dei Mulini, and the scenic Monte Capanne, offering breathtaking views of the island. Whether you're interested in hiking, exploring historical sites, or simply relaxing by the sea, Elba Island promises an unforgettable getaway.
See the latest prices and deals by choosing your dates
Bed and breakfast in Marciana, SantʼAndrea · 5.31 km from centre
9.1
52 reviews
Breakfast available
Featuring sea views, B&B Hotel Il Veliero - la vela del veliero in SantʼAndrea features accommodations, a garden, a bar, and a shared lounge. There's a private entrance at the bed and breakfast for the convenience of those who stay. There's a sun terrace and guests can access free Wifi and free private parking.
The bed and breakfast will provide guests with air-conditioned units with a desk, a safety deposit box, a flat-screen TV, a balcony, and a private bathroom with a bidet. At the bed and breakfast, each unit is fitted with bed linen and towels.
Continental and gluten-free breakfast options with fresh pastries and juice are available. There is a coffee shop, and a mini-market is also available.
The bed and breakfast has a picnic area where you can spend the day outdoors.
Sant' Andrea Beach is a few steps from the bed and breakfast, while Cabinovia Monte Capanne is 5.2 miles from the property.
Apartment in Elba Island, Marina di Campo · 5.33 km from centre
Casa Tellina is located in Marina di Campo, just 8.7 miles from Villa San Martino and 11 miles from Cabinovia Monte Capanne. With inner courtyard views, this accommodation features a balcony. Free Wifi is available throughout the property and Marina di Campo Beach is a 1-minute walk away.
The air-conditioned apartment consists of 1 bedroom, a living room, a fully equipped kitchen with an oven and a coffee machine, and 1 bathroom with a bidet and a hair dryer. This apartment also comes with a terrace that doubles up as an outdoor dining area. For added privacy, the accommodation features a private entrance.
Apartment in Elba Island, Marina di Campo · 5.34 km from centre
6.5
2 reviews
Porticciolo offers accommodations in Marina di Campo, 8.7 miles from Villa San Martino and 11 miles from Cabinovia Monte Capanne. The air-conditioned accommodation is a 2-minute walk from Marina di Campo Beach.
Providing a balcony and sea views, the apartment includes 1 bedroom, a living room, satellite flat-screen TV, an equipped kitchen, and 1 bathroom with a bidet and a shower. For added convenience, the property can provide towels and linens for a supplement. For added privacy, the accommodation features a private entrance.
Marina di Campo Airport is 1.2 miles away.
Apartment in Elba Island, Marina di Campo · 5.36 km from centre
7.5
19 reviews
Monolocale L' Approdo is offering accommodations in Marina di Campo. The property is around a 2-minute walk from Marina di Campo Beach, 8.7 miles from Villa San Martino, and 11 miles from Cabinovia Monte Capanne. Free private parking is available, and the apartment also offers bike rental for guests who want to explore the surrounding area.
Each unit has air conditioning, a private bathroom, and a fully equipped kitchen including an oven and a fridge. A terrace with an outdoor dining area and quiet street views is offered in select units.
A car rental service is available at the apartment.
Apartment in Elba Island, Marina di Campo · 5.36 km from centre
8.8
44 reviews
Casa Franco offers accommodations in Marina di Campo, a 2-minute walk from Marina di Campo Beach and 8.7 miles from Villa San Martino. Guests can benefit from a patio and an outdoor fireplace. The apartment also features free Wifi, free private parking, and facilities for disabled guests.
Featuring a terrace and garden views, the spacious apartment includes 3 bedrooms, a living room, flat-screen TV, an equipped kitchen, and 2 bathrooms with a bidet and a shower. Featuring air conditioning, this unit has a dressing room and a fireplace. For added privacy, the accommodation features a private entrance.
A mini-market is available at the apartment.
Cabinovia Monte Capanne is 11 miles from the apartment.
Apartment in Elba Island, Marina di Campo · 5.39 km from centre
9.6
5 reviews
La Palamita House offers accommodations in Marina di Campo, a 2-minute walk from Marina di Campo Beach and 8.7 miles from Villa San Martino. Featuring sea and city views, this apartment also comes with free Wifi. Outdoor seating is also available at the apartment.
The air-conditioned apartment consists of 1 bedroom, a living room, a fully equipped kitchen with a dishwasher and a coffee machine, and 1 bathroom with a bidet and a hair dryer. A flat-screen TV with streaming services is offered. For added privacy, the accommodation features a private entrance.
Cabinovia Monte Capanne is 11 miles from La Palamita House. Marina di Campo Airport is 1.9 miles from the property.
Holiday home in Marciana, Zanca · 5.41 km from centre
9.4
19 reviews
Casa Vacanza La Zanca offers accommodations in Zanca, a 16-minute walk from Sant' Andrea Beach and 4.6 miles from Cabinovia Monte Capanne. This vacation home features free private parking and private check-in and check-out. The accommodation provides a mini-market and a tour desk for guests.
Featuring mountain and garden views, this vacation home offers 3 bedrooms and opens to a balcony. Offering a terrace with sea views, this vacation home also has a satellite flat-screen TV, a well-equipped kitchen with an oven, a fridge, and a stovetop, as well as 1 bathroom with a walk-in shower. The property has an outdoor dining area.
Guests at the vacation home will be able to enjoy activities in and around Zanca, like cycling.
Villa San Martino is 16 miles from Casa Vacanza La Zanca.
Apartment in Elba Island, Campo nell'Elba · 5.47 km from centre
Villa Didoro - Appartamento Elicriso offers accommodations in Campo nell'Elba, 11 miles from Cabinovia Monte Capanne. 1.3 miles from Marina di Campo Beach and 8.9 miles from Villa San Martino, the property features a garden and barbecue facilities. The apartment provides free Wifi and free private parking.
The air-conditioned apartment consists of 2 bedrooms, a living room, a fully equipped kitchen with a dishwasher and a coffee machine, and 2 bathrooms with a bidet and a hair dryer. Guests can enjoy a meal on an outdoor dining area while overlooking the garden views. The accommodation is non-smoking.
Pisa International Airport is 91 miles away.
Holiday home in Marciana · 5.54 km from centre
9.2
82 reviews
Da Angiolina in Marciana provides accommodations with a bar and barbecue facilities. This vacation home provides free private parking and free shuttle service. The property offers a shuttle service and features a garden and seasonal outdoor pool.
Featuring free Wifi, the units have a washing machine and a flat-screen TV. Some accommodations include a terrace with sea views, a fully equipped kitchen, and a private bathroom with walk-in shower. At the vacation home, all units come with bed linen and towels.
A mini-market is available at the vacation home.
For guests with children, the vacation home features outdoor play equipment.
Sant' Andrea Beach is 1.1 miles from Da Angiolina, while Cabinovia Monte Capanne is 4.3 miles away.
Apartment in Marciana, Zanca · 5.58 km from centre
8.7
86 reviews
A 19-minute walk from Sant' Andrea Beach in Zanca, Casa Vigna Maria features accommodations with access to a solarium. This property offers access to a balcony and free private parking. The apartment provides sea views, an outdoor fireplace, and free Wifi is available throughout the property.
Each unit has a terrace, a fully equipped kitchen with a fridge, a dining area, and a flat-screen TV, while the private bathroom includes a bidet. A patio with an outdoor dining area and garden views is offered in every unit. At the apartment complex, every unit includes bed linen and towels.
Guests can take advantage of the property's barbecue facilities and save a trip to the supermarket by requesting grocery delivery.
Both a bicycle rental service and a car rental service are available at the apartment, while hiking can be enjoyed nearby.
Cabinovia Monte Capanne is 4.3 miles from Casa Vigna Maria, while Villa San Martino is 16 miles away.
Apartment in Elba Island, Marina di Campo · 5.63 km from centre
9.2
17 reviews
Casa Vacanza Paradise 2 is located in Marina di Campo, just 8.6 miles from Villa San Martino and 11 miles from Cabinovia Monte Capanne. The air-conditioned accommodation is a 10-minute walk from Marina di Campo Beach, and guests can benefit from private parking available on site and free Wifi. The property offers free use of bicycles and features a garden and barbecue.
Featuring a terrace and garden views, the apartment includes 1 bedroom, a living room, cable flat-screen TV, an equipped kitchen, and 1 bathroom with a bidet and a bath. Guests can enjoy a meal on an outdoor dining area while overlooking the inner courtyard views. For added privacy, the accommodation features a private entrance.
Apartment in Elba Island, Literno · 5.65 km from centre
8.8
11 reviews
Featuring a garden, Casa vacanze Tommy House offers accommodations in Literno. The air-conditioned accommodation is a 11-minute walk from Marina di Campo Beach. There's a barbecue and guests have access to free Wifi, free private parking, and an electric vehicle charging station.
Offering a terrace and garden views, the apartment includes 1 bedroom, a living room, satellite flat-screen TV, an equipped kitchenette, and 1 bathroom with a bidet and a shower. Guests can take in the ambience of the surroundings from an outdoor dining area. The accommodation is non-smoking.
Villa San Martino is 8.7 miles from the apartment, while Cabinovia Monte Capanne is 11 miles from the property. Marina di Campo Airport is 1.2 miles away.
Apartment in Elba Island, Marina di Campo · 5.66 km from centre
9.1
22 reviews
Casa Vacanza Paradise 1 is a recently renovated apartment in Marina di Campo where guests can make the most of the free bikes and garden. This apartment provides free private parking, bicycle parking, and free Wifi. Cabinovia Monte Capanne is 11 miles from the apartment.
The air-conditioned apartment consists of 1 bedroom, a living room, a fully equipped kitchenette with a microwave and a kettle, and 1 bathroom with a shower and a hair dryer. A flat-screen TV with cable channels is provided. The property has an outdoor dining area.
Guests at the apartment will be able to enjoy activities in and around Marina di Campo, like cycling.
Marina di Campo Beach is a 11-minute walk from Casa Vacanza Paradise 1, while Villa San Martino is 8.7 miles away.
Apartment in Marciana, Zanca · 5.68 km from centre
5.2
7 reviews
Offering a garden, Studio La Gorgona offers accommodations in Zanca. Both Wifi and private parking are accessible at the apartment free of charge. The property features barbecue facilities and parking on-site.
Featuring sea views, this apartment also comes with a cable TV, a well-equipped kitchen with an oven, a toaster, and a fridge, as well as 1 bathroom with a shower and a hair dryer. For added privacy, the accommodation features a private entrance.
Sant' Andrea Beach is 1.1 miles from Studio La Gorgona, while Cabinovia Monte Capanne is 4.4 miles from the property.
Apartment in Elba Island, Fetovaia · 5.75 km from centre
8.2
10 reviews
Le Isole - Goelba offers accommodations in Fetovaia, a 6-minute walk from Fetovaia Beach and 13 miles from Cabinovia Monte Capanne. This property offers access to a terrace and free private parking.
The apartment is composed of 1 separate bedroom, a living room, a fully equipped kitchenette with a dishwasher and oven, and 1 bathroom. Guests can enjoy a meal on an outdoor dining area while overlooking the sea views. For added privacy, the accommodation features a private entrance.
Both a bicycle rental service and a car rental service are available at the apartment.
Villa San Martino is 14 miles from Le Isole - Goelba.
Apartment in Elba Island, Fetovaia · 5.78 km from centre
8.0
7 reviews
Costa Ovest - Goelba offers accommodations in Fetovaia, a 2-minute walk from Fetovaia Beach and 12 miles from Cabinovia Monte Capanne. This apartment offers barbecue facilities. Free private parking is available and the apartment also features bike rental for guests who want to explore the surrounding area.
Opening onto a terrace with sea views, the apartment consists of 1 bedroom. The air-conditioned apartment also provides a flat-screen TV, a fully equipped kitchen with an oven, a seating area, washing machine, and 1 bathroom with a walk-in shower and a bidet. The property has an outdoor dining area.
A car rental service is available at the apartment.
Villa San Martino is 14 miles from Costa Ovest - Goelba.
Apartment in Elba Island, Fetovaia · 5.81 km from centre
8.8
8 reviews
Simona Giardino is located in Fetovaia, just a 1-minute walk from Fetovaia Beach and 12 miles from Cabinovia Monte Capanne. This property offers access to a patio, free private parking, and free Wifi. Outdoor seating is also available at the apartment.
The air-conditioned apartment is composed of 1 separate bedroom, a living room, a fully equipped kitchen with a fridge and stovetop, and 1 bathroom. For added privacy, the accommodation features a private entrance.
Villa San Martino is 14 miles from Simona Giardino.
Apartment in Elba Island, Fetovaia · 5.81 km from centre
8.0
2 reviews
Featuring a garden, Simona provides accommodations in Fetovaia. This property offers access to a patio, free private parking, and free Wifi. The property features barbecue facilities and outdoor furniture.
The apartment consists of 1 bedroom, a living room, a fully equipped kitchen with an oven and a coffee machine, and 1 bathroom with a shower and a hair dryer. Towels and bed linen are available in the apartment. For added privacy, the accommodation features a private entrance.
Fetovaia Beach is a few steps from the apartment, while Cabinovia Monte Capanne is 12 miles from the property.
Apartment in Elba Island, Fetovaia · 5.81 km from centre
8.0
1 review
Simona Vista Mare is located in Fetovaia, just 12 miles from Cabinovia Monte Capanne and 14 miles from Villa San Martino. With sea views, this accommodation offers a patio. Free Wifi is available throughout the property and Fetovaia Beach is a 1-minute walk away.
The air-conditioned apartment consists of 1 bedroom, a living room, a fully equipped kitchen with a dishwasher and a coffee machine, and 1 bathroom with a shower and free toiletries. Towels and bed linen are offered in the apartment. For added privacy, the accommodation features a private entrance.
Hotel in Elba Island, Campo nell'Elba · 5.83 km from centre
8.8
101 reviews
Located in Campo nell'Elba, a few steps from Fetovaia Beach, Hotel Alma provides accommodations with a shared lounge, free private parking, a terrace and a bar. This 3-star hotel offers free WiFi. Guests can have a drink at the snack bar.
At the hotel, every room includes a desk. Complete with a private bathroom equipped with a bidet and free toiletries, all guest rooms at Hotel Alma have a flat-screen TV and air conditioning, and certain rooms here will provide you with a balcony. The rooms will provide guests with a fridge.
Speaking German, English, French and Italian, staff at the reception can help you plan your stay.
Cabinovia Monte Capanne is 12 miles from the accommodation, while Villa San Martino is 14 miles away. Pisa International Airport is 106 miles from the property.